The temperature ranged from 17.3°C around 05:00 to 23.6°C around 14:00. No measurable rain was recorded during the day.

Source
ERA5 reanalysis, accessed via the Copernicus Climate Change Service (C3S) Climate Data Store
Data type
Reanalysis — a physically consistent reconstruction combining a forecast model with historical observations, not a live station reading or a forecast
Coverage
2016–2025 (10 years) for United States
Location
Sumter — 34.000°, -80.250°, ERA5 grid cell center, 12.2 km from requested point
Time zone
America/New_York
What's shown here
The hourly and daily record for 5 October 2016 specifically — not a monthly average. See the Sumter climate overview for typical conditions.
Spatial resolution
0.25° (~25 km) distributed grid — ERA5's native model resolution is finer; this is the publicly distributed regridded product
Version / refreshed
Methodology v2026.07 · data last refreshed December 31, 2025
Limitations
A model reconstruction, not a station observation — hyper-local extremes (a single storm cell, an urban heat pocket) can differ from a nearby gauge. See the full methodology.
